How much do labor employment associate j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 1, 2026, the average yearly pay for labor employment associate in Michigan is $119,444.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$92,800.00 and $149,900.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a Labor Employment Associate do?

A Labor Employment Associate is a lawyer who specializes in employment and labor law. They assist clients with issues such as workplace policies, employment contracts, discrimination claims, wage disputes, and compliance with labor regulations. These associates often represent employers or employees in negotiations, mediations, or litigation related to workplace matters. Their role is critical in helping organizations maintain lawful and fair employment practices while protecting the rights of workers.

What types of cases or matters does a Labor Employment Associate typically handle on a weekly basis?

As a Labor Employment Associate, you can expect to work on a variety of matters such as drafting employee handbooks and policies, advising clients on compliance with labor laws, conducting internal investigations, and assisting with litigation involving wrongful termination, discrimination, or wage and hour claims. You may also support negotiations of employment contracts and participate in collective bargaining discussions. The role often involves collaborating closely with partners, clients, and sometimes HR professionals, making strong communication and organizational skills essential.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Labor Employment Associ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Labor Employment Associate, you generally need a Juris Doctor (JD) degree, active bar membership, and a strong understanding of labor and employment laws. Familiarity with legal research databases such as Westlaw or LexisNexis and experience drafting legal documents or handling case management systems are typical technical requirements. Excellent negotiation, critical thinking, and interpersonal communication skills help you advocate effectively for clients and build strong professional relationships. These competencies are essential for navigating complex legal issues, ensuring compliance, and achieving favorable outcomes in employment-related matters.

What is the difference between Labor Employment Associate vs Human Resources Coordinator?

AspectLabor Employment AssociateHuman Resources Coordinator
Required CredentialsJuris Doctor (JD), bar admission often preferredBachelor's degree, HR certifications optional
Work EnvironmentLaw firms, corporate legal departments, government agenciesCorporate offices, HR departments, staffing agencies
Employer & Industry UsageLegal and corporate sectors focusing on employment lawHR departments across various industries handling employee relations
Common Search & ComparisonLabor Employment Associate vs Human Resources Coordinator

The main difference is that a Labor Employment Associate typically has legal training and works within legal or corporate settings focusing on employment law issues. In contrast, a Human Resources Coordinator handles employee relations, recruitment, and HR functions without necessarily having legal credentials. Both roles are essential in their respective fields but serve different purposes within organizations.
